"""
模型管理模块 — 管理可用模型列表、故障标记、自动刷新。
- 每天定时刷新模型列表
- 当某个模型返回 404/500 错误时,标记为今日不可用
- 当某个模型返回 400 时,给予短期冷却(可能是临时兼容问题)
- 当某个模型遇到 429 限速时,立即给予短期冷却(避免重复选中)
- 连续 429 超过阈值时,视为每日额度耗尽,标记为今日不可用
- 自动切换到下一个可用模型
- 所有模型都不可用时返回错误
魔搭 API 限流规则参考:
- 每账号 2000 次/天,每模型 500 次/天(可能动态调整至 100 次)
- 存在未公开的短时 QPM/并发限制,大模型更严格
- 429 可能是短时频率超限(短暂冷却即可恢复)或每日额度用完(需等到 0 点重置)
"""
import json
import logging
import threading
from datetime import datetime, date, timedelta
from pathlib import Path
from config import settings
from model_fetcher import get_filtered_models
logger = logging.getLogger("model_manager")
# 连续 429 超过此次数,视为每日额度耗尽,标记为今日不可用
_429_THRESHOLD = 3
# 首次 429 冷却时长(秒)— 2 分钟,避免短期内重复选中
_429_COOLDOWN_SECS = 120
# 400 错误冷却时长(秒)— 5 分钟,可能是临时兼容问题
_400_COOLDOWN_SECS = 300
class ModelManager:
"""管理可用模型列表和故障标记"""
def __init__(self):
self._lock = threading.Lock()
self._models: list[dict] = [] # 当前可用模型列表(按参数量排序)
self._disabled: dict[str, date] = {} # model_id -> 禁用日期(今日不可用)
self._cooldown: dict[str, datetime] = {} # model_id -> 冷却解除时间(429 限速)
self._429_count: dict[str, int] = {} # model_id -> 连续 429 次数
self._current_index: int = 0 # 当前使用的模型索引
self._cache_file: Path = settings.data_dir / "model_cache.json"
self._custom_file: Path = settings.data_dir / "custom_models.json"
# 自定义添加的模型(不在自动筛选结果中,用户手动添加)
self._custom_include: list[dict] = [] # [{"id": "xxx/yyy", "param_b": 72.0}, ...]
# 自定义屏蔽的模型(在自动筛选结果中,用户手动屏蔽)
self._custom_exclude: set[str] = set() # {"xxx/yyy", ...}
# 加载自定义配置
self._load_custom()
@property
def models(self) -> list[dict]:
with self._lock:
return list(self._models)
def _is_available(self, model_id: str) -> bool:
"""检查模型是否当前可用(含今日禁用 + 冷却状态)"""
if model_id in self._disabled:
return False
if model_id in self._cooldown:
if datetime.now() < self._cooldown[model_id]:
return False
else:
# 冷却已过期,清除
del self._cooldown[model_id]
if model_id in self._429_count:
del self._429_count[model_id]
logger.info(f"模型 {model_id} 429 冷却已结束,重新可用")
return True
def refresh_models(self):
"""刷新模型列表(每天定时调用),合并自定义添加/屏蔽"""
logger.info("开始刷新模型列表...")
new_models = get_filtered_models()
if not new_models:
logger.warning("刷新模型列表为空,保留旧列表")
return
with self._lock:
# 应用自定义屏蔽:移除被用户屏蔽的模型
if self._custom_exclude:
before = len(new_models)
new_models = [m for m in new_models if m["id"] not in self._custom_exclude]
removed = before - len(new_models)
if removed > 0:
logger.info(f"自定义屏蔽移除了 {removed} 个模型")
# 应用自定义添加:追加用户手动添加的模型(避免重复)
existing_ids = {m["id"] for m in new_models}
for cm in self._custom_include:
if cm["id"] not in existing_ids:
new_models.append(cm)
existing_ids.add(cm["id"])
logger.info(f"自定义添加模型: {cm['id']} ({cm.get('param_b', '?')}B)")
# 重新按参数量排序
new_models.sort(key=lambda x: x["param_b"], reverse=True)
old_ids = {m["id"] for m in self._models}
new_ids = {m["id"] for m in new_models}
added = new_ids - old_ids
removed_ids = old_ids - new_ids
self._models = new_models
self._current_index = 0
# 清理过期禁用记录(非今天的)
today = date.today()
expired = [k for k, v in self._disabled.items() if v < today]
for k in expired:
del self._disabled[k]
# 清理已过期的冷却记录
now = datetime.now()
expired_cd = [k for k, v in self._cooldown.items() if v <= now]
for k in expired_cd:
del self._cooldown[k]
self._429_count.pop(k, None)
# 保存缓存
self._save_cache()
if added:
logger.info(f"新增模型: {added}")
if removed_ids:
logger.info(f"移除模型: {removed_ids}")
logger.info(f"模型列表已刷新,共 {len(new_models)} 个模型")
def get_current_model(self) -> dict | None:
"""获取当前可用的模型(跳过被禁用/冷却中的)"""
with self._lock:
today = date.today()
# 清理过期的今日禁用标记
expired = [k for k, v in self._disabled.items() if v < today]
for k in expired:
del self._disabled[k]
logger.info(f"模型 {k} 禁用标记已过期,重新启用")
# 从当前索引开始查找可用模型
for i in range(len(self._models)):
idx = (self._current_index + i) % len(self._models)
model = self._models[idx]
if self._is_available(model["id"]):
self._current_index = idx
return model
# 所有模型都被禁用
logger.error(f"所有 {len(self._models)} 个模型当前均不可用!")
return None
def mark_disabled(self, model_id: str, reason: str = ""):
"""将模型标记为今日不可用(404/500 类永久性故障)"""
with self._lock:
today = date.today()
self._disabled[model_id] = today
# 同时清除429计数和冷却
self._429_count.pop(model_id, None)
self._cooldown.pop(model_id, None)
# 切换到下一个可用模型
for i in range(1, len(self._models)):
next_idx = (self._current_index + i) % len(self._models)
next_model = self._models[next_idx]
if self._is_available(next_model["id"]):
self._current_index = next_idx
break
remaining = sum(1 for m in self._models if self._is_available(m["id"]))
logger.warning(
f"模型 {model_id} 已标记为今日不可用 (原因: {reason}),"
f"剩余可用模型: {remaining}/{len(self._models)}"
)
def mark_cooldown(self, model_id: str, reason: str = ""):
"""将模型标记为短期冷却(400 等可能是临时兼容问题,不应永久禁用)"""
with self._lock:
cooldown_until = datetime.now() + timedelta(seconds=_400_COOLDOWN_SECS)
self._cooldown[model_id] = cooldown_until
# 切换到下一个可用模型
for i in range(1, len(self._models)):
next_idx = (self._current_index + i) % len(self._models)
next_model = self._models[next_idx]
if self._is_available(next_model["id"]):
self._current_index = next_idx
break
remaining = sum(1 for m in self._models if self._is_available(m["id"]))
logger.warning(
f"模型 {model_id} 给予 {_400_COOLDOWN_SECS // 60} 分钟冷却 (原因: {reason}),"
f"剩余可用模型: {remaining}/{len(self._models)}"
)
def mark_429(self, model_id: str) -> bool:
"""
记录 429 限速,立即给予短期冷却并切换模型。
首次 429: 2 分钟冷却(避免短期内重复选中同一个被限速的模型)
连续 N 次 429: 视为每日额度耗尽,标记为今日不可用(需等到 0 点重置)
返回 True 表示已触发今日禁用,False 表示仅短期冷却。
"""
with self._lock:
count = self._429_count.get(model_id, 0) + 1
self._429_count[model_id] = count
if count >= _429_THRESHOLD:
# 连续多次 429,视为每日额度耗尽,标记为今日不可用
today = date.today()
self._disabled[model_id] = today
self._429_count.pop(model_id, None)
self._cooldown.pop(model_id, None)
remaining = sum(1 for m in self._models if self._is_available(m["id"]))
is_disabled = True
logger.warning(
f"模型 {model_id} 连续 {count} 次 429,视为每日额度耗尽,标记为今日不可用,"
f"剩余可用模型: {remaining}/{len(self._models)}"
)
else:
# 首次/前几次 429,短期冷却
cooldown_until = datetime.now() + timedelta(seconds=_429_COOLDOWN_SECS)
self._cooldown[model_id] = cooldown_until
is_disabled = False
remaining = sum(1 for m in self._models if self._is_available(m["id"]))
logger.warning(
f"模型 {model_id} 遭遇 429 (第 {count}/{_429_THRESHOLD} 次),"
f"冷却 {_429_COOLDOWN_SECS // 60} 分钟,切换到下一个模型,"
f"剩余可用: {remaining}/{len(self._models)}"
)
# 切换到下一个可用模型
for i in range(1, len(self._models)):
next_idx = (self._current_index + i) % len(self._models)
next_model = self._models[next_idx]
if self._is_available(next_model["id"]):
self._current_index = next_idx
break
return is_disabled
def reset_429(self, model_id: str):
"""模型成功响应后,重置其 429 计数"""
with self._lock:
self._429_count.pop(model_id, None)
def get_status(self) -> dict:
"""获取当前模型管理状态"""
with self._lock:
today = date.today()
now = datetime.now()
active = [m for m in self._models if self._is_available(m["id"])]
disabled = [
{"id": mid, "disabled_date": d.isoformat()}
for mid, d in self._disabled.items()
if d >= today
]
cooldown_list = [
{
"id": mid,
"cooldown_until": until.isoformat(),
"remaining_secs": max(0, int((until - now).total_seconds())),
}
for mid, until in self._cooldown.items()
if until > now
]
current = None
if self._models:
current = self._models[self._current_index]
if not self._is_available(current["id"]):
current = None
return {
"total": len(self._models),
"active": len(active),
"disabled_today": len(disabled),
"cooldown_count": len(cooldown_list),
"current_model": current,
"disabled_list": disabled,
"cooldown_list": cooldown_list,
"custom_include": list(self._custom_include),
"custom_exclude": list(self._custom_exclude),
"models": [
{
**m,
"is_active": self._is_available(m["id"]),
"is_cooldown": m["id"] in self._cooldown and self._cooldown[m["id"]] > now,
"is_disabled": m["id"] in self._disabled,
"is_custom": m["id"] in {c["id"] for c in self._custom_include},
"is_blocked": m["id"] in self._custom_exclude,
}
for m in self._models
],
}
def _save_cache(self):
"""将模型列表保存到本地缓存"""
try:
cache_data = {
"updated_at": datetime.now().isoformat(),
"models": self._models,
}
self._cache_file.parent.mkdir(parents=True, exist_ok=True)
self._cache_file.write_text(
json.dumps(cache_data, ensure_ascii=False, indent=2),
encoding="utf-8",
)
logger.debug(f"模型缓存已保存到 {self._cache_file}")
except Exception as e:
logger.error(f"保存模型缓存失败: {e}")
def load_cache(self) -> bool:
"""从本地缓存加载模型列表(启动时使用)"""
if not self._cache_file.exists():
return False
try:
data = json.loads(self._cache_file.read_text(encoding="utf-8"))
models = data.get("models", [])
if models:
with self._lock:
self._models = models
self._current_index = 0
logger.info(f"从缓存加载了 {len(models)} 个模型 (更新于 {data.get('updated_at', 'unknown')})")
return True
except Exception as e:
logger.error(f"加载模型缓存失败: {e}")
return False
# ── 自定义添加/屏蔽 ──────────────────────────────────────
def add_custom_model(self, model_id: str, param_b: float = 0) -> dict:
"""
手动添加一个模型到可用列表。
如果模型已在列表中,返回提示;否则添加到 _custom_include 并持久化。
"""
with self._lock:
# 检查是否已存在
existing_ids = {m["id"] for m in self._models}
if model_id in existing_ids:
return {"message": f"模型 {model_id} 已在列表中", "already_exists": True}
# 检查是否在自定义屏蔽中
if model_id in self._custom_exclude:
return {"message": f"模型 {model_id} 在屏蔽列表中,请先解除屏蔽", "blocked": True}
# 如果未提供参数量,尝试解析
if param_b <= 0:
from model_fetcher import parse_param_size, fetch_model_detail, estimate_param_from_storage
param_b = parse_param_size(model_id)
if param_b == 0:
detail = fetch_model_detail(model_id)
if detail:
ss = detail.get("StorageSize", 0)
if ss:
param_b = estimate_param_from_storage(ss)
if param_b == 0:
param_b = 100.0 # 兜底默认值
model = {"id": model_id, "param_b": param_b}
self._custom_include.append(model)
self._models.append(model)
# 重新排序
self._models.sort(key=lambda x: x["param_b"], reverse=True)
self._save_cache()
self._save_custom()
logger.info(f"管理员手动添加模型: {model_id} ({param_b}B)")
return {"message": f"模型 {model_id} ({param_b}B) 已添加", "already_exists": False}
def block_model(self, model_id: str) -> dict:
"""
手动屏蔽一个模型(从可用列表中永久移除,直到解除屏蔽)。
"""
with self._lock:
# 检查是否已屏蔽
if model_id in self._custom_exclude:
return {"message": f"模型 {model_id} 已在屏蔽列表中", "already_blocked": True}
self._custom_exclude.add(model_id)
# 从可用列表中移除
self._models = [m for m in self._models if m["id"] != model_id]
# 如果是自定义添加的,也移除
self._custom_include = [m for m in self._custom_include if m["id"] != model_id]
# 清理禁用/冷却状态
self._disabled.pop(model_id, None)
self._cooldown.pop(model_id, None)
self._429_count.pop(model_id, None)
self._current_index = 0
self._save_cache()
self._save_custom()
logger.info(f"管理员手动屏蔽模型: {model_id}")
return {"message": f"模型 {model_id} 已屏蔽", "already_blocked": False}
def unblock_model(self, model_id: str) -> dict:
"""
解除屏蔽一个模型,需要刷新模型列表才能重新加入。
"""
with self._lock:
if model_id not in self._custom_exclude:
return {"message": f"模型 {model_id} 不在屏蔽列表中", "not_blocked": True}
self._custom_exclude.discard(model_id)
self._save_custom()
# 需要刷新才能重新拉取被屏蔽的模型
logger.info(f"管理员解除屏蔽模型: {model_id},需要刷新模型列表才能生效")
return {"message": f"模型 {model_id} 已解除屏蔽,请刷新模型列表生效", "not_blocked": False}
def remove_custom_model(self, model_id: str) -> dict:
"""
移除手动添加的模型。
"""
with self._lock:
# 检查是否在自定义添加列表中
custom_ids = [m["id"] for m in self._custom_include]
if model_id not in custom_ids:
return {"message": f"模型 {model_id} 不是手动添加的", "not_custom": True}
self._custom_include = [m for m in self._custom_include if m["id"] != model_id]
self._models = [m for m in self._models if m["id"] != model_id]
self._current_index = 0
self._save_cache()
self._save_custom()
logger.info(f"管理员移除手动添加的模型: {model_id}")
return {"message": f"模型 {model_id} 已移除", "not_custom": False}
def get_custom_models(self) -> dict:
"""获取自定义添加和屏蔽的模型列表"""
with self._lock:
return {
"custom_include": list(self._custom_include),
"custom_exclude": list(self._custom_exclude),
}
def _load_custom(self):
"""从本地文件加载自定义添加/屏蔽的模型"""
if not self._custom_file.exists():
return
try:
data = json.loads(self._custom_file.read_text(encoding="utf-8"))
with self._lock:
self._custom_include = data.get("custom_include", [])
self._custom_exclude = set(data.get("custom_exclude", []))
logger.info(f"加载自定义模型配置: {len(self._custom_include)} 个添加, {len(self._custom_exclude)} 个屏蔽")
except Exception as e:
logger.error(f"加载自定义模型配置失败: {e}")
def _save_custom(self):
"""将自定义添加/屏蔽的模型保存到本地文件"""
try:
data = {
"custom_include": self._custom_include,
"custom_exclude": list(self._custom_exclude),
}
self._custom_file.parent.mkdir(parents=True, exist_ok=True)
self._custom_file.write_text(
json.dumps(data, ensure_ascii=False, indent=2),
encoding="utf-8",
)
except Exception as e:
logger.error(f"保存自定义模型配置失败: {e}")
# 全局单例
model_manager = ModelManager()
